This report explores the application of Phase Change Materials (PCM) in greenhouse heating systems. It begins by outlining the need for alternative heating methods and then discusses various approaches, including water barrels, space heaters, and composting. The report then focuses on PCM, detailing its benefits, such as high thermal conductivity and latent heat values, and disadvantages, like potential supercooling issues. It further explains the working principle of heat pipes, which are crucial for the PCM-based heating system. The methodology section describes the experimental setup, including the materials needed such as a plastic box, wax, thermocouples, air flow meters, a data logger, heat pipes, and evacuated tubes. The aim of the experiment is to reduce the use of gases in greenhouse heating. References to relevant research papers are also included. This report provides a comprehensive overview of PCM's potential in creating more sustainable and efficient greenhouse heating solutions, with the experimental setup designed to evaluate the system's effectiveness.
